Principal Webrtc Engineer

Principal Webrtc Engineer
Company:

Epic Games


Details of the offer

ENGINEERING - UNREAL ENGINE

What We Do

Unreal-powered projects have been on the bleeding edge of real-time entertainment for over 20 years. Our team of engineering experts are always innovating to improve the tools and technology that empower content developers worldwide.
What You'll Do

As a member of the Media Services team, you'll build the platform that empowers existing and upcoming services within the Epic Games ecosystem. You'll face great challenges to build highly distributed systems to serve the needs to provide real-time communication to millions of users. You will work closely with other teams to design and maintain resilient services based on synchronous and asynchronous APIs.
In this role, you will

Guide the implementation of WebRTC across multiple Epic Games teams
Develop and improve our WebRTC client stack to ship to a large distribution of platforms
Investigate and explore new technologies to continuously innovate our real-time communication services
Provide technical guidance on the vision of WebRTC within Epic Games

What we're looking for

Highly proficient in C++
Deep understanding of signaling concepts for WebRTC
Hands-On experience in debugging and optimizing WebRTC stacks
Experience in designing and maintaining C APIs
Understanding build systems like GN, Ninja

EPIC JOB + EPIC BENEFITS = EPIC LIFE

We pay 100% for benefits except for PMI (for dependents). Our current benefits package includes pension, private medical insurance, health care cash plan, dental insurance, disability and life insurance, critical illness, cycle to work scheme, flu shots, health checks, and meals. We also offer a robust mental well-being program through Modern Health, which provides free therapy and coaching for employees & dependents.


Source: Greenhouse

Requirements

Principal Webrtc Engineer
Company:

Epic Games


Principal Backend Engineer

ENGINEERING - EPIC GAMES SERVICES What We Do Driving the plug-in power behind Unreal Engine 5. We bridge connections for licensees and our own internal...


From Epic Games - North Carolina

Published 17 days ago

Senior Backend Programmer

PROGRAMMING - EPIC GAMES SERVICES What We Do Driving the plug-in power behind Unreal Engine 5. We bridge connections for licensees and our own internal...


From Epic Games - North Carolina

Published 20 days ago

Senior Backend Programmer

PROGRAMMING - EPIC GAMES SERVICES What We Do Driving the plug-in power behind Unreal Engine 5. We bridge connections for licensees and our own internal...


From Epic Games - North Carolina

Published 20 days ago

Senior Quality Software Engineer

The Team:As part of theEngineering Product Excellence(EPE) team, you work with a group of people that have deep expertise in their fields and build the proce...


From Celonis - California

Published 17 days ago

Built at: 2024-05-24T07:46:12.771Z